I rated the 2005 version as 1 star, and Volume 3 as 2 stars. Well, Volume 4 is just as Volume 3.

Overall, it is as interactive as a book. And you are forced to play the game in a particular way which is not mirrored in the TV show.

There are 5 rounds:

The second round is to guess the top answer only for 50 points.

The 5th round is the "Big Money" round for both teams, and again is only for top answers.

In the other 3 rounds (for example) Team A notes down their 5 answers. As soon as an answer comes up that you don't have, you get the "wrong" sound, and Team B has a chance to steal. There is no concept of having 3 lives - just one answer you don't have, and that's it.

Also, you have to keep the score (how rubbish is that?). For example, when you try to steal he asks "Team B, did you steal?" However, he is not interested in the answer; your only option is "Next Round".

Overall, still as interactive as a book, and still not fun. Basically, a book of Family Fortunes would be much better than this.
